MyAG 2-in-1 Surf Swimsuit and Accessory Set

Hola! Happy St. Patty's Day everybody! Hope y'all are wearing the green so you don't get pinched. ;-)

Today we have pictures of MyAG's 2-in-1 Surf Swimsuit and the accessory set (which you have to buy separately). We love this set and knew we had to have it -- it is blue, green and white. No pink! Vamos a celebrar, mis amigos!

Currently the swimsuit is on sale from $34 to $28 for this week's Spotlight Savings. The accessories are not on sale though and will still set you back $32. I know, I know. Insane prices for something mass-produced in China.

The swimsuit comes with the bikini top and bottom, the wetsuit top, the skirt, and the flip-flops. The accessories include the sunglasses, bag, sunscreen, towel, snorkel flippers, goggles, and mouthpiece. It is an exciting and useful set for dolls that go to the beach (or even the backyard pool)-- but $32 is a little steep for mostly plastic.

Anyways, we wanted to highlight the set because 1) it is on sale this week and 2) it is a great accompaniment to Kanani's collection. Definitely good accessories for a Hawaiian doll and her friends, or just any doll living in or going on vacation to a sunny climate. ;-)

So what did we manage to purchase for our dolls? Tomi Jane had created 3 dresses from one pioneer era pattern, one in blues, one in purples, and one in red and brown. She decided to offer up the purple and red and brown dresses for sale on the AGFMB. As you can see from our pictures below, we managed to get the red and brown one. It is amazing!

The dress is created from a pattern Tomi Jane drafted herself, and it has a yoked bodice, growth tucks, and cluny lace at sleeves. The apron features hand feather-stitching in red, which you can see up-close in one of our pictures. The shawl is soft wool, fringed, and hand hemmed. In addition to the dress, apron, and shawl, Tomi Jane was also kind enough to include a crocheted off-white wrap-around vest-shawl. It is close in concept to Addy's "heart-warmer"- a type of shawl that was popular in the mid-1800s.
